A Plumber Can Examine the Supply Lines
A supply line, specifically a dishwasher connector, connects the dishwashing machine to a water source. A plumber can make certain that the line is compatible with both your dishwashing machine as well as water resource if you get a new supply line. A specialist plumber can examine it to guarantee that it's in excellent problem as well as does not have any kind of leakages if you determine to utilize an existing supply line.

Not Installing Your Dishwasher Properly Can Cause a Mountain of Problems
Not just can installing a dishwasher appropriately void your warranty, but it can additionally develop a mess. For example, if you do not install the supply line appropriately, you can manage leakages-- and even worse, a flooding. You might also experience a "water hammer"-- when the water runs also swiftly through your pipelines and also causes loud trembling sounds. Last but not least, if you improperly install your dish washer to the garbage disposal, you might see pungent scents or have residue on your recipes.

How to Install and Remove a Dishwasher
DIY Dishwasher Installation
Dishwashers have three basis connections: a water supply, a drain line, and an electrical hookup. Figuring out how to hook up a dishwasher is not difficult. Quite simply, you just disconnect the water drain, and electrical connections from the old dishwasher and then hook the new dishwasher up to the existing connections. Installing a dishwasher is simple as long as you have good electrical and plumbing connections. First, you’ll need to remove your old dishwasher.
